Tracheotomy Timing and Outcomes in the Critically Ill: Complexity and Opportunities for Progress
Kenneth W Altman1, Tu-Anh N Ha1, Vaithianathan K Dorai2
1Department of Otolaryngology-Head and Neck Surgery, Baylor College of Medicine, Houston, Texas, U.S.A.
Early tracheotomy significantly reduces intensive care unit (ICU) and hospital length of stay (LOS) and lowers mortality. This study highlights the benefits of timely tracheotomy for improved patient outcomes and resource utilization.
Area of Science:
- Critical Care Medicine
- Surgical Outcomes
- Health Services Research
Background:
- Tracheotomy is a common procedure in intensive care units (ICUs) for patients requiring prolonged mechanical ventilation.
- The optimal timing for tracheotomy remains a subject of ongoing research and clinical debate.
- Understanding the impact of tracheotomy timing on patient outcomes is crucial for optimizing care pathways.
Purpose of the Study:
- To investigate the association between the timing of tracheotomy and its effects on intensive care unit (ICU) length of stay (LOS) and overall hospital LOS.
- To evaluate the impact of early versus late tracheotomy on patient outcomes, including mortality and readmissions.
Main Methods:
- A retrospective cohort study was conducted at a tertiary care medical center.
- Patients undergoing tracheotomy between January 2016 and June 2018 were analyzed.
- Tracheotomy was classified as early (by day 7 of mechanical ventilation) or late (after day 7).
Main Results:
- Early tracheotomy was associated with a significant reduction in ICU LOS (65% decrease) and overall hospital LOS (54% decrease).
- Observed/expected (O/E) values indicated a lower LOS and mortality for the early tracheotomy group compared to the late tracheotomy group.
- Readmission rates were comparable between early and late tracheotomy groups.
Conclusions:
- Performing tracheotomy early in ICU patients is linked to earlier discharge from the ICU and a shorter overall hospital stay.
- Early tracheotomy is also associated with decreased mortality when adjusted for case mix index.
- Optimizing tracheotomy timing presents an opportunity to enhance patient outcomes and improve hospital performance metrics.
